Ja Rule Could Still Pay for Failed Fyre Festival

Ja Rule’s attempt to sink a Fyre Festival fraud lawsuit is dead in the water.

Ja filed a motion to dismiss a class action lawsuit filed by ticket holders who claim he blatantly lied while hyping the failed luxury music fest. While the judge agreed that several of the allegedly fraudulent posts either can’t be classified as fraud or can’t be attributed to the rapper, at least one tweet raised a red flag. When Ja tweeted, “The stage is set!! In less than 24 hours, the first annual Fyre Festival begins,” he screwed up, because as we now know, the event wound up being scrapped on the first day and never went off as planned

The legal complaint alleges that Ja and other organizers privately tipped off performers not to bother coming before he posted that tweet. Plaintiffs also allege he should have known the festival didn’t have any of the promised amenities in place. (TMZ)
